# Rivian's Old EV Batteries Get a Second Life Powering Its Factory Rivian is installing over 100 used batteries from its electric vehicles at its Illinois factory to store power and reduce electricity costs. The recycled batteries let the company charge when electricity is cheapest and take better advantage of renewable energy from its solar panels and wind turbine, ultimately helping lower the cost of making new vehicles.
